Remember how large the island is. When the Talies walked from The Arrow to the middle section survivor's camp, it took days. At the beginning of this season, when we're shown the partial overview of the island, we can see that the distance between those two camps, compared to the overall size of the island, is pretty small. If the Hydra Island is located on the other side of the island, it's not that big a stretch to say the survivors never would have noticed it. Especially since it really isn't that big (twice the size of Alcatraz, compared to the main island, is pretty damn small). Plus, it makes sense considering the boat the Others had.
As for the problem of how the polar bears got onto the main island, correct me if I'm wrong here, but polar bears are fairly good swimmers.

They are not out of the show because of "that whole drunk-driving thing"
Every interview and discussion with the writers and cast (including Michelle Rodriguez) makes it absolutely clear that the characters were not intended to last any longer than they did. In fact, part of the reason Rodriguez decided to take the offered role of Ana Lucia was precisely because it was only going to be a one-season thing. She didn't want to make a long commitment or something.
